On 12/09/2025 at 8:50am,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Sarah Garcia conducted a Plan of Correction (POC) inspection in response to a deficiencies cited on 11/20/202 5. LPA met with licensee, Blanca Galindo and assistant, Alicia Cruz Rojas. During the inspection there were 6 children present with two assistants and licensee. A review of the Facility Personnel Report Summary on this date indicates all facility staff and other individuals who require caregiver background checks have received criminal record and child abuse index clearances or exemptions. The 4 out of 5 deficiencies that were previously cited on a LIC 809 dated 11/20/2025 have been cleared. During today's visit, LPA inspected the pool to be self closing and self latching. LPA inspected the life ring with a minimum exterior diameter of 17 inches. LPA measured the body hook with a fixed length of 7 feet and 8 inches. This is not in compliance with regulations. Based on record review, the last fire drill was conducted on 2/8/2025. LPA observed the infant safe sleep observation log from 11/20/25-12/4/25 for children under 24 months and younger. LPA observed the daily pool safety checklist. The following POCs are still required; the pool alarm and the body hook with a fixed length of 12 feet. Appeal Rights were explained. The licensee was provided a copy of appeal rights (LIC 9058) and their signature on this form acknowledges receipt of these rights. All appeals must be in writing and received by the Regional Office within 15 business days. First level appeals should be sent to the regional manager to the address listed above. A notice of site visit was given and must remain posted for 30 days. Exit interview conducted and report was reviewed with licensee, Blanca Galindo.
